What is: Wild Bootstrap
What is Wild Bootstrap?
Wild Bootstrap is a resampling technique used in statistics and data analysis to estimate the distribution of a statistic by repeatedly sampling with replacement from the original dataset. This method is particularly useful when the underlying distribution of the data is unknown or when traditional parametric methods are not applicable. By generating multiple bootstrap samples, researchers can create confidence intervals and perform hypothesis testing without relying on strict assumptions about the data.
Ad Title
Ad description. Lorem ipsum dolor sit amet, consectetur adipiscing elit.
The Concept of Resampling
At the core of Wild Bootstrap lies the concept of resampling, which involves drawing samples from a dataset to create new datasets for analysis. Unlike traditional bootstrap methods that sample residuals or data points directly, Wild Bootstrap introduces randomness in a more sophisticated manner. This technique allows for the preservation of the data’s structure while introducing variability, making it particularly effective for time series data or data with complex dependencies.
Applications of Wild Bootstrap
Wild Bootstrap is widely used in various fields, including finance, economics, and machine learning. In finance, it helps in estimating the risk and return of investment portfolios by allowing analysts to assess the stability of their models under different scenarios. In machine learning, Wild Bootstrap can be employed to evaluate the performance of algorithms by providing a robust method for estimating prediction intervals and assessing model uncertainty.
Advantages of Wild Bootstrap
One of the primary advantages of Wild Bootstrap is its flexibility. It can be applied to a wide range of statistical models, including linear regression, generalized linear models, and more complex machine learning algorithms. Additionally, Wild Bootstrap does not require the assumption of normality, making it suitable for datasets that exhibit skewness or kurtosis. This adaptability enhances its utility in real-world applications where data often deviates from theoretical distributions.
How Wild Bootstrap Works
The process of Wild Bootstrap involves several steps. First, the residuals from a fitted model are calculated. Next, these residuals are randomly perturbed, typically by multiplying them with random variables drawn from a specified distribution. This perturbation creates new bootstrap samples, which are then used to recalculate the statistic of interest. By repeating this process multiple times, a distribution of the statistic can be obtained, allowing for the construction of confidence intervals and hypothesis tests.
Ad Title
Ad description. Lorem ipsum dolor sit amet, consectetur adipiscing elit.
Comparison with Traditional Bootstrap Methods
While traditional bootstrap methods focus on resampling the original data points, Wild Bootstrap takes a different approach by emphasizing the resampling of residuals. This distinction is crucial, especially in cases where the data exhibits heteroscedasticity or autocorrelation. Traditional methods may lead to biased estimates in such scenarios, whereas Wild Bootstrap provides a more accurate reflection of the underlying statistical properties of the data.
Limitations of Wild Bootstrap
Despite its advantages, Wild Bootstrap is not without limitations. One significant challenge is the choice of the random variable used for perturbation, as it can impact the results. Additionally, the method may require a larger number of bootstrap samples to achieve stable estimates, which can increase computational demands. Researchers must also be cautious about interpreting results, as the effectiveness of Wild Bootstrap can vary depending on the data’s characteristics.
Implementation in Statistical Software
Many statistical software packages, such as R and Python, offer implementations of Wild Bootstrap, making it accessible for practitioners. In R, packages like ‘boot’ and ‘sandwich’ provide functions for conducting Wild Bootstrap analyses. Similarly, Python libraries such as ‘statsmodels’ and ‘scikit-learn’ include tools for applying this technique in various statistical modeling contexts. Users can leverage these resources to incorporate Wild Bootstrap into their data analysis workflows effectively.
Conclusion on Wild Bootstrap
Wild Bootstrap represents a powerful tool in the arsenal of statisticians and data scientists. By allowing for robust estimation of statistical properties without the stringent assumptions of traditional methods, it opens new avenues for analysis in complex datasets. As the field of data science continues to evolve, techniques like Wild Bootstrap will play a crucial role in enhancing the reliability and validity of statistical inferences.
Ad Title
Ad description. Lorem ipsum dolor sit amet, consectetur adipiscing elit.